This hand-colored engraving showcases a pivotal moment in American history during the Revolutionary War. The image depicts John Paul Jones and his crew from the "Bonhomme Richard" capturing the formidable British ship, "Serapis" in 1779. The scene is filled with action and intensity as American sailors engage in combat with their British counterparts on the high seas. Cannon fire illuminates the dark sky, creating a dramatic contrast against the vintage warship's silhouette.
